What does it take to shoot Formula 1 at Formula 1 speed? For 1st Assistant Director Toby Hefferman, it meant precision, improvisation, and a crew running at full throttle.


This week on Below the Line, Toby Hefferman joins Skid to talk about his work on F1: The Movie, the high-octane feature that merges scripted drama with real-world racing. From on-track logistics to high-pressure resets, Toby shares how he and the crew captured the energy of Formula 1 without slowing it down.


The conversation races through:



  • Preparing for race-day chaos with limited takes and no second chances

  • Coordinating with the F1 organization for track access and safety

  • Balancing authentic racing with scripted storytelling beats

  • Working with the broadcast crew and integrating into their coverage footprint

  • Collaborating closely with director Joseph Kosinski to shape coverage and keep pace with the story

  • Navigating the unique demands of filming alongside professional F1 drivers in active race environments

  • What it means to “make the day” when the cars set the schedule — not the crew


What emerges is a portrait of an Assistant Director balancing structure with flexibility — drawing on lessons from Rogue One, Mission: Impossible, and now F1: The Movie.
